The 366 Fosse Cemetery and the Colerici Burial Ground represent, in different forms, two of the most important monumental complexes in the city of Naples. The necessity to carry out the restoration stems from the desire to bring to light the original singularity - architectural and symbolic - that these monuments established with the place of settlement. Two singular works, whose peculiarities appear today obscured by degradation and superfetations that poorly tell the original spatial configurations that have marked this part of the city. The re-signification of the spatial qualities inherent in this place are therefore to be understood as an opportunity to return, to the city and the community, a historic gateway to the cemetery park of the hill of Poggioreale.
